 is reduced to a minimum. To keep the surface of the water level at the top of the boiler as small as possible. hold, the inner boiler has a bulge m into which the outlet pipe 1 opens, so that when the cold water inflow is switched off, the water is prevented from dripping. As a result of the siphon effect of the outlet pipe and because the air and other gases dissolved in the water collect in the upper part of the boiler due to the heating, the amount of water flowing in becomes much larger with a large level area, which is disadvantageous and is prevented by the arrangement described.

   Another advantage of routing the hot water outlet pipe through the inner boiler is the possibility of being able to attach hot water tapping points both below and above the boiler. If the hot water outlet above is not used, it is closed by a union nut n. To clean the outlet pipe from scale, the same can easily be removed.



   The space between the inner boiler and the outer boiler jacket is filled in a known manner with a good insulation material.



   PATENT CLAIMS:
1. Arrangement of electrical hot water storage tanks with an inner boiler and an outer boiler jacket to prevent heat loss, characterized in that the inner boiler (a) has a cylindrical frame (e) that is permanently mounted on the outer jacket (c) and is located on the boiler base, as well as segments (f ) made of rigid insulation material.
